TL;DR: In this paper, a large-scale dataset of tens of thousands of units in six cortical and two thalamic regions in the brains of mice responding to a battery of visual stimuli is presented.

TL;DR: This work screened and analyzed retinal expression of Cre recombinase using 88 transgenic driver lines, and comprehensively mapped central projections from RGCs labeled in 26 Cre lines using viral tracers, high-throughput imaging, and a data processing pipeline.

TL;DR: A large, open dataset that surveys spiking from units in six cortical and two thalamic regions responding to a battery of visual stimuli finds that inter-area functional connectivity mirrors the anatomical hierarchy from the Allen Mouse Brain Connectivity Atlas and provides a foundation for understanding coding and dynamics in the mouse cortico-thalamic visual system.

TL;DR: In this article , a comprehensive experimental and theoretical study showed that hierarchically connected visual and association areas differentially encode the temporal context and expectation of naturalistic visual stimuli, consistent with the theory of hierarchical predictive coding.
